A complete SureScan single chamber (leadless) pacemaker system includes the following components: A SureScan leadless pacemaker … WebMar 28, 2024 · Dual-chamber pacemakers are used when the timing of the chamber contractions is misaligned. The device corrects this by delivering synchronized pulses to the right atrium and right ventricle (lower chamber).
